47 years ago, two poets, Vilson Blloshmi and Genc Leka, were shot

Today marks 47 years since poets Vilson Blloshmi and Genc Leka, two stars of freedom, were shot.

Vilson Blloshmi and Genc Leka were born in March and the dictatorship took their lives in July. 

They were among the families opposing the communist regime. For this reason, they were involved in an agenturial-operational process of the Security and then investigative-judicial investigation of the court. They were shot because they wanted poetry, they wanted peace, they wanted freedom!

Sahara does not know how to dream.

She grinds stones with her mind...
Sahara has no songs to sing,
Sahara has no tears to cry.
Sahara has no friends,
Sahara has no daughter or son.
The Sahara is a piece of land,
They say that it does not go well with the night

Excerpted from Vilson Blloshmi's poem, entitled "Saharaja", considered as a criminal offense and "agitation and propaganda for the weakening and undermining of popular power.

We, the survivors of the dictatorship, pay our respects with flowers every July next to the two large bronze heads that stand side by side in a pool of crystal water on a concrete platform in the central Albanian town of Librazhdi.

The flowers commemorate Genc Leka and Vilson Blloshmi, who were executed by the regime of communist dictator Enver Hoxha more than four decades ago because of the poems they wrote, although they had not been published when they were brought to trial. We intend for their work to live on forever, for the sake of free speech and their poetic spirit.
